Job Description:
- Setup & Operation: Prepare and set up extruder machines for production runs, including adjusting machine settings such as temperature, pressure, speed, and die configuration based on material specifications and production requirements.
- Monitoring: Constantly oversee the extrusion process to ensure the material flows smoothly through the die, and adjust settings as necessary to maintain consistency, quality, and proper output.
- Quality Control: Regularly inspect extruded products to ensure they meet quality standards, specifications, and tolerances. This includes checking dimensions, surface appearance, and strength of materials.
- Maintenance: Perform routine maintenance and troubleshoot mechanical, electrical, and hydraulic components of the extruder machines. This includes checking for wear and tear, replacing parts, and ensuring all systems function properly to minimize downtime and maintain production efficiency.
- Troubleshooting: Identify issues such as material blockages, equipment malfunctions, or inconsistencies in the extrusion process and make adjustments or repairs as needed.
- Record Keeping: Maintain accurate and detailed production logs, machine performance records, and documentation on raw materials used, maintenance performed, and any process deviations.
- Material Knowledge: Familiarity with different materials used in the extrusion process, such as various plastics (PVC, polyethylene), metals, and food ingredients, and how they behave under different processing conditions.
- Machine Settings: Understanding of how to adjust machine parameters such as screw speed, barrel temperature, and die design to optimize product quality.
